When homeowners notice unusual activity or disturbances in their homes, they often start to consider whether wildlife has taken up residence. Common signs people look for include strange noises coming from the attic or walls, such as scratching, scurrying, or squeaking sounds that occur especially at night. Additionally, visible droppings, nests built in eaves or vents, and signs of chewed wiring or insulation can indicate that animals like raccoons, squirrels, bats, or birds have entered the property. Recognizing these signs early helps homeowners understand that professional wildlife removal services may be needed to safely and effectively address the problem.

Properties that typically come up in discussions about wildlife removal include single-family homes, especially those with attics, garages, or crawl spaces. Homes in wooded or rural areas are more susceptible to wildlife entering the building structure due to their proximity to natural habitats. Additionally, older homes with gaps in roofing, vents, or foundation areas are more vulnerable to animal entry. Commercial properties with similar structural features can also experience wildlife problems. Homeowners in the area often notice unusual sounds like scratching, squeaking, or thumping coming from the attic or walls, which can be a sign that wildlife has taken up residence. Additionally, seeing droppings, nesting materials, or signs of chewed wires and insulation can indicate the presence of animals such as raccoons, squirrels, or bats. Recognizing these signs early can help property owners decide when to seek the expertise of local contractors who specialize in wildlife removal services, ensuring that the animals are handled safely and humanely.

Other common indicators include foul odors lingering in the home or attic space, which may be caused by accumulated waste or decomposing animals. If there are sightings of animals peeking out from vents, chimneys, or rooflines, it’s often a signal that professional wildlife removal is needed to safely address the situation.
